【custom音标】 英[ˈkʌstəm] 美[ˈkʌstəm]
【单词释义】 custom是什么意思:
n.习惯,惯例;风俗;海关,关税;(顾客对商店的)惠顾,光顾
adj.(衣服等)定做的,定制的
[单词分级] 高考英语词汇
[单词复数] customs
【关联词/派生词】
customer n.顾客;主顾
customs n.海关; 习惯,惯例;风俗
customary adj.习惯的;习俗的;通常的 n.习惯法;风俗志
